Anonymous wrote:I am 6 feet and tried just about every stroller in the store. The issue isn't only having the handle be high enough. You don't want your feet to hit the lower cross bar when you're walking with your normal stride. I walk everywhere and I walk pretty fast, so this was my main concern. You have to get going at a decent pace to really see whether your stride will be interrupted by the bottom of the stroller.

Citi Select. It was by far the best option. I'm surprised others are saying Citi mini. My feet hit the crossbar when walking with that one.

I've had it a few years and am very happy with it.
